22件ヒット
[1-22件を表示]
(0.037秒)
検索結果
-
optparse (19.0)
-
コマンドラインのオプションを取り扱うためのライブラリです。
...します。ブロックの引数にはオプションが指定
されたことを示す true が渡されます(optionargの項も参照)。
Enumerator#each などと違い、OptionParser#on
メソッドが呼ばれた時点ではブロックは実行されません。あくまで登録される... -
prime (19.0)
-
素数や素因数分解を扱うライブラリです。
...クラスの機能を実現するための低水準のクラスも幾つか提供されています。
//emlist[例][ruby]{
require 'prime'
Prime.each(100) do |prime|
p prime #=> 2, 3, 5, 7, 11, ..., 97
end
2.prime? #=> true
4.prime? #=> false
//}
=== 生成器
Prime のメソッドは内部......は擬似素数の列挙方法の実装を提供します。また列挙状態や列挙の上界を記憶する機能もあります。
更に、 Enumerator と互換性のある外部イテレータでもあります。
状況に応じて適切な擬似素数生成アルゴリズムは異なるの...